According to the book review aggregator Book Marks, the book was received positively, based on 36 reviews. Neil McCormick of The Daily Telegraph awarded the book a full five stars, and described it as "an excuse for the great man to write with joyful zest, piercing profundity and flamboyant imagination about whatever crosses his mind".
